BitVM优化方案: 提升比特币扩展性与安全性的五大技术创新

robot
摘要生成中

BitVM优化研究:提高比特币扩展性和安全性

比特币作为去中心化的数字资产具有重要价值,但其可扩展性存在局限。BitVM技术为比特币提供了新的扩展方案,让比特币能够支持更复杂的应用。本文探讨了几种优化BitVM的方法,以进一步提升其效率和安全性。

1. 基于零知识证明降低交互次数

利用零知识证明技术可以大幅减少BitVM中的挑战-响应交互次数。通过将挑战对象从原始算法转变为验证算法,可以降低计算复杂度,缩短挑战周期。结合零知识证明和欺诈证明,可以构建按需生成的ZK Fraud Proof,在保持乐观设计的同时提高效率。

2. 采用比特币友好的一次性签名

Winternitz一次性签名方案相比Lamport签名可以大幅缩短签名和公钥长度,有助于降低交易数据量和手续费。通过优化参数选择和实现,可以在BitVM中使用Winternitz签名将bit commitment size降低约50%。未来还可探索更紧凑的一次性签名方案。

3. 设计比特币友好的哈希函数

基于现有比特币脚本实现BLAKE3等哈希函数,可以支持高效的merkle inclusion proof验证。通过优化实现和拆分代码,可以显著降低链上数据需求。未来还需要进一步探索更适合比特币特性的哈希函数。

4. 应用Scriptless Scripts技术

利用Scriptless Scripts技术可以将智能合约逻辑从链上转移到链下,提高隐私性和效率。通过Schnorr多重签名和适配器签名等密码学技术,可以实现BitVM的电路承诺,从而节省脚本空间。这一方向还需要进一步改进以减少交互需求。

5. 实现无需许可的多方挑战

将BitVM扩展为无需许可的多方挑战模型,可以将信任假设从1-of-n扩展到1-of-N。这需要解决女巫攻击和延迟攻击等问题,可以借鉴现有研究成果并结合比特币特性进行设计。

通过上述优化,BitVM有望在效率和安全性方面得到显著提升,为比特币生态带来更多可能性。未来还需要更多的探索和实践,以充分发挥比特币的潜力。

BTC-2.98%
此页面可能包含第三方内容,仅供参考(非陈述/保证),不应被视为 Gate 认可其观点表述,也不得被视为财务或专业建议。详见声明
  • 赞赏
  • 8
  • 分享
评论
0/400
DA_Odreamervip
· 07-17 01:40
吹的太花了 还要看实践
回复0
HashRateHermitvip
· 07-16 10:08
又整这些高大上的
回复0
链上冷面笑匠vip
· 07-14 02:40
btc才是真神!
回复0
链上吃瓜群众vip
· 07-14 02:36
BTC又要起飞了啊 上车吧宝贝儿
回复0
FadCatchervip
· 07-14 02:30
BTC都搞这些有的没的
回复0
ForkThisDAOvip
· 07-14 02:28
又整啥黑科技?
回复0
Token经济学人vip
· 07-14 02:19
实际上这只是对 zk 技术的重新包装……如果分析其基本经济模型,没什么突破性进展。
查看原文回复0
FUD_Vaccinatedvip
· 07-14 02:18
早说BTC要炸上天嘛!
回复0
交易,随时随地
qrCode
扫码下载 Gate APP
社群列表
简体中文
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)